Output 891e20d9086095476a8ec003099bf2807a0f00337d5f083e39f0ac6fe244c8aa:0

value
3087928068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a38d21dcdc2aecb85ff35d9b27c1f8bc69be993d OP_EQUAL
address
2N8A1CbT6NHj15nFp8B7U8qEZhgaA2ipL4T
transaction
891e20d9086095476a8ec003099bf2807a0f00337d5f083e39f0ac6fe244c8aa